Today's linux-next build (x86_64 allmodconfig) failed like this:

drivers/block/drbd/drbd_req.c: In function '_drbd_start_io_acct':
drivers/block/drbd/drbd_req.c:43: error: lvalue required as increment operand
drivers/block/drbd/drbd_req.c: In function '_drbd_end_io_acct':
drivers/block/drbd/drbd_req.c:56: error: lvalue required as decrement operand

This is back again :-(

I have used the block tree from next-20091006 for today.  I also had to
use the device-mapper tree from next-20091006 since that is based on the
block tree.
